Condition
Window mounted. There is evidence of slight rippling of the sheet at the edges most probably as a result of the use of adhesive to attach the sheet to backing board. There are small pinpoint stains throughout, most evident along right edge and in the upper right corner. There is a 1/4 inch tear in the uppermost right corner visible only upon close inspection. Otherwise in good condition; the medium is strong and the ink is well preserved.
